The Lowdown on the Bites & Sips:
☕️ Hazelnut Praline Latte – Super smooth and nutty. The roasted praline gives it so much depth!
🌹 Rose Matcha Latte ($7) – A refreshing find. The floral scent pairs surprisingly well with the matcha… definitely a staff rec worth trying.
The Treats:
🥐 Shio Pans ($7 - $7.50) – If you’re into crusty, artisanal bread, these are for you! They’re definitely on the firmer, toasted side compared to soft rolls.
🥭 Solara ($9) – An interesting mix of passionfruit and mango.
🍰 Burnt Velvet ($7) – Vanilla cream cheese filling with a thick, rustic graham biscuit crust.
